Что представляют JSON-формат плюс Extensible-Markup-Language
JSON-формат и XML-формат представляют из-себя структуры обмена сведениями, что применяются ради пересылки данных для несколькими платформами. Они задействуются в web-разработке, подключении платформ, работе через интерфейсами-API а-также сохранении структурированных данных. Ключевая задача данных структур состоит в том, с-целью поддержать ясный а-также стандартизированный формат описания информации.
В-рамках электронной инфраструктуре сведения обязаны передаваться среди пользовательскими-системами плюс серверами, и дополнительно среди несколькими сервисами. В-рамках прикладных случаях и аналитических материалах, охватывая vavada online casino, обычно демонстрируется, каким-образом JavaScript-Object-Notation а-также XML применяются ради обеспечения обмена информацией, согласования данных и обмена между сервисами.
Что означает JavaScript-Object-Notation
JSON, или JS объектная нотация, образует собой простой способ данных, построенный на модели элементов и наборов. Он применяет Вавада текстовый способ, который легко воспринимается и интерпретируется как пользователем, так а-также приложениями. JSON-формат часто задействуется во веб-приложениях и интерфейсах-API.
Информация во JSON структурированы в виде пар ключ-значение. Ключ представляет из-себя имя параметра, при-этом содержимое может являться строкой, числовым-типом, boolean форматом, списком либо вложенным объектом. Подобная модель создает JSON удобным с-целью сохранения и передачи сведений.
JSON характеризуется краткостью плюс легкостью. Данный-формат не нуждается-в сложных правил структурирования, поэтому его легче применять при работе через другими форматами. Такая-особенность создает формат популярным выбором Vavada с-целью современных приложений.
Каков представляет XML
XML-формат, либо Extensible Markup язык, представляет из-себя формат описания, что используется для хранения плюс отправки сведений. XML базируется вокруг задействовании разметочных-тегов, которые задают организацию информации. XML-формат позволяет задавать собственные элементы а-также определять тегов параметры.
Данные в XML помещаются в теги, которые имеют стартовую а-также закрывающую часть. Подобная схема формирует данный-стандарт намного строгим а-также строгим. XML задействуется для многочисленных платформах, когда требуется строгое задание организации информации Вавада казино.
XML выделяется гибкостью плюс настраиваемостью. Он дает-возможность формировать сложные схемы а-также задействовать дополнительные-свойства с-целью конкретизации параметров. Это формирует его пригодным для случаев, где требуется строгая схема информации.
Основные отличия JavaScript-Object-Notation и XML-формата
JSON плюс XML-формат реализуют схожую задачу, но имеют разные модели ко описанию сведений. JSON-формат применяет более понятный способ-записи а-также меньше знаков, данный-фактор формирует формат легковесным. Extensible-Markup-Language требует значительно-больше дополнительных тегов, это расширяет объем информации.
JSON-формат удобнее воспринимается и оперативнее анализируется в большинстве нынешних сервисов. XML-формат, во отдельную роль, дает более-широкие инструментов ради описания схемы плюс проверки сведений. Выбор Вавада для JSON-и-XML зависит с-учетом задач конкретной среды.
Дополнительно меняется способ обработки со информацией. JavaScript-Object-Notation чаще используется для онлайн-сервисах а-также API-интерфейсах, при-этом как XML задействуется в enterprise системах, технических-файлах плюс пересылке структурированной информацией.
Схема JavaScript-Object-Notation
JSON строится из элементов и массивов. Элемент обозначает собой комплект связок key-value, заключенных в фигурные скобки. Список представляет собой перечень значений, помещенных во квадратные скобки.
Каждое значение в JavaScript-Object-Notation имеет-возможность выступать базовым а-также составным. Элементарные Vavada значения охватывают символы, числовые-значения плюс boolean типы. Составные элементы содержат списки а-также дочерние объекты. Подобная схема позволяет представлять многоуровневые данные.
JSON-формат не поддерживает комментарии плюс формальную типовую-проверку, данный-фактор облегчает формат применение. Однако это требует аккуратности в-процессе взаимодействии через данными, чтобы избежать сбоев.
Схема XML
Extensible-Markup-Language использует иерархическую схему, построенную вокруг вложенных разметочных-блоках. Любой элемент имеет обозначение и может Вавада казино хранить данные либо другие блоки. Данный-подход позволяет создавать развитые структуры информации.
Элементы XML способны использовать параметры, которые дополняют данные. Дополнительные-свойства указываются в-рамках стартового элемента и создают дополнительный этап описания.
XML требует жесткого следования регламентов записи. Все элементы необходимо оставаться оформлены, а организация необходимо считаться корректной. Данный-фактор формирует формат значительно строгим, но создает стабильность данных.
Использование JSON-формата
JSON часто задействуется для онлайн-сервисах. Он Вавада используется ради пересылки данных среди пользовательской-частью и серверной-частью, а еще ради работы с API-интерфейсами. Благодаря собственной простоте данный-формат считается стандартом в актуальных приложениях.
JSON-формат применяется во mobile системах, платформах анализа и интеграции систем. JSON позволяет быстро пересылать сведения и интерпретировать их без трудных преобразований.
Также JSON используется с-целью хранения параметров а-также настроек. Формат организация делает JSON удобным для описания значений и их дальнейшего Vavada использования.
Использование XML
XML задействуется во системах, в-которых нужна строгая схема сведений. XML используется в enterprise системах, обмене документами а-также интеграции различных сервисов.
XML-формат обычно используется для стандартах пересылки информацией, например как конфигурационные документы, отчеты и сведения. XML гибкость дает-возможность адаптировать структуру под разные задачи.
Кроме-того Extensible-Markup-Language задействуется во платформах, в-которых критична проверка сведений. Имеются отдельные структуры, которые дают-возможность проверять валидность структуры а-также данных.
Достоинства плюс минусы
JavaScript-Object-Notation обладает ряд достоинств, среди-которых легкость, компактность плюс эффективность обработки. Он практичен с-целью разработчиков и хорошо подходит для нынешних систем. При-этом Вавада казино данного-формата инструменты описания структуры ограничены.
XML предоставляет намного широкие средства с-целью задания данных. Данный-формат содержит валидации, параметры а-также строгую структуру. Данный-фактор формирует формат удобным ради развитых решений, при-этом расширяет размер сведений плюс сложность анализа.
Выбор между JavaScript-Object-Notation плюс Extensible-Markup-Language определяется на-основе требований. Когда нужна скорость плюс понятность, чаще задействуется JavaScript-Object-Notation. В-случае-если важна четкая схема а-также валидация данных, используется XML.
Разбор JSON а-также XML-формата
С-целью работы со JSON-форматом плюс XML-форматом используются специальные инструменты плюс библиотеки. Такие-инструменты позволяют разбирать, формировать плюс конвертировать сведения. Внутри основной-части сред программирования доступна встроенная обработка указанных Вавада структур.
Интерпретация JSON-формата как-правило оперативнее, поскольку как JSON структура лаконичнее. XML-формат предполагает увеличенного-объема ресурсов по-причине сложной организации плюс необходимости валидации разметки.
Перевод сведений между форматами также допустимо. Данный-подход позволяет интегрировать системы, использующие несколько стандарты. Такие процессы регулярно запускаются самостоятельно посредством применением специальных библиотек Vavada.
Роль JSON-формата и Extensible-Markup-Language во актуальных платформах
JavaScript-Object-Notation и Extensible-Markup-Language являются важными компонентами онлайн экосистемы. Данные-стандарты обеспечивают передачу данными для сервисами и позволяют разрабатывать связки. При-отсутствии данных структур связь для платформами оказалось-бы бы намного сложнее.
JavaScript-Object-Notation является главным форматом с-целью онлайн-сервисов и API из-за собственной понятности а-также практичности. XML-формат сохраняет собственную значимость для платформах, где нужна формальная организация плюс проверка данных.
Оба варианта дальше задействоваться плюс сохраняться. Данные-форматы остаются ключевыми средствами для передачи данных и создания электронных Вавада казино платформ.
Дополнительные особенности структур
JavaScript-Object-Notation плюс XML отличаются не-только только синтаксисом, при-этом плюс подходом ко взаимодействию через данными. JavaScript-Object-Notation чаще используется в-качестве способ передачи, в-то-время когда XML способен задействоваться в-роли с-целью передачи, так-же плюс для хранения информации. Такая-особенность обусловлено из-за данной-причиной, что Extensible-Markup-Language позволяет задавать более многоуровневые схемы и правила контроля.
В JSON отсутствует поддержка заметок, это делает формат намного строгим с стороны подхода организации. Внутри XML-формате Вавада комментарии допускаются, данный-фактор ускоряет описание информации. Тем-не-менее это еще расширяет размер и имеет-возможность усложнять разбор.
Также значимой деталью выступает зависимость ко регистру. Во JavaScript-Object-Notation поля чувствительны ко написанию, данный-фактор нуждается-в аккуратности при работе. Во XML дополнительно необходимо контролировать корректное написание тегов, так как неточность во названии имеет-возможность создать к ошибочной валидации.
Эффективность а-также оптимальность
JSON-формат чаще-всего разбирается оперативнее, так как данного-формата организация лаконичнее плюс требует меньшего-количества ресурсов. Данный-фактор Vavada особенно важно во-время работе со крупными наборами данных а-также высокими нагрузками. JSON-формат часто применяется для системах, в-которых важна оперативность реакции.
XML требует значительно-больше вычислений ради обработки, поскольку потому-что нужно анализировать организацию тегов а-также валидировать их правильность. Однако данная-особенность уравновешивается возможностью строгой валидации данных а-также адаптивностью организации.
При определении структуры необходимо принимать-во-внимание приоритеты системы. В-случае-если главным-фактором является скорость и компактность, обычно применяется JavaScript-Object-Notation. В-случае-если критична структурированность и проверка данных, выбирается Вавада казино XML-формат.